If A and B are mutually disjoint events then P( A U B)
(a) P(A) P(B) (b) Ø (c) 0 (d) P(A) + P(B)

Answer:

Answer is (d) P(A) + P(B)

Step-by-step explanation:

Given, A and B are disjoint sets then,

P(A U B) = no. of elements in A + no. of elements in B

= P(A) + P(B)
